Trophy buildings in Sydney — anchored by Core CBD — function as physical brand expressions for HQ tenants, with rent premiums priced into the address as much as the space.
Sydney trophy stock — Salesforce Tower (180 George Street), Quay Quarter Tower, International Towers Sydney (Tower One) — commands a measurable rent premium because tenants buy the address as part of brand positioning. The premium is structural, not cyclical.
Trophy fit-outs prioritise the arrival sequence (lobby, lift cab, floor-plate entry), client-facing programming, and signature design moments. The space is the brochure.
